Chef::ChefFS::FileSystem.child_pairs

Get entries for children of either a or b, with matching pairs matched up.

==== Returns

An array of child pairs.

    [ [ a_child, b_child ], ... ]

If a child is only in a or only in b, the other child entry will be
retrieved by name (and will most likely be a "nonexistent child").

==== Example

    Chef::ChefFS::FileSystem.child_pairs(a, b).length
